About

M. Baziljevich is a scholar working on Condensed Matter Physics, Atomic and Molecular Physics, and Optics and Electrical and Electronic Engineering. According to data from OpenAlex, M. Baziljevich has authored 34 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 31 papers in Condensed Matter Physics, 20 papers in Atomic and Molecular Physics, and Optics and 13 papers in Electrical and Electronic Engineering. Recurrent topics in M. Baziljevich’s work include Physics of Superconductivity and Magnetism (31 papers), Magnetic properties of thin films (13 papers) and Magneto-Optical Properties and Applications (12 papers). M. Baziljevich is often cited by papers focused on Physics of Superconductivity and Magnetism (31 papers), Magnetic properties of thin films (13 papers) and Magneto-Optical Properties and Applications (12 papers). M. Baziljevich collaborates with scholars based in Norway, Israel and Denmark. M. Baziljevich's co-authors include T. H. Johansen, Y. M. Galperin, Pål Erik Goa, D. V. Shantsev and Y. Yeshurun and has published in prestigious journals such as Physical Review Letters, Applied Physics Letters and Journal of Applied Physics.
